The Director, Portfolio Marketing is responsible for architecting and delivering the proposition of what it means to be a member with T-Mobile. This includes designing the portfolio of Member Benefits, innovating how we deliver them, and driving their growth and adoption. Operating at the intersection of strategy and execution, you will run this portfolio as a business to ensure every member gets the best value and best experience in their relationship with us and drive separation from our competitors.

Base Pay Range: $178,500 - $241,500

Corporate Bonus Target: 25%

The pay range above is the general base pay range for a successful candidate in the role. The successful candidate’s actual pay will be based on various factors, such as qualifications and experience, so the actual starting pay will vary within this range. Most Corporate employees are eligible for a year-end bonus based on company and/or individual performance and which is set at a percentage of the employee’s eligible earnings in the prior year.

At T-Mobile, our benefits exemplify the spirit of One Team, Together! A big part of how we care for one another is working to ensure our benefits evolve to meet the needs of our team members. Full and part-time employees have access to the same benefits when eligible. We cover all of the bases, offering medical, dental and vision insurance, a flexible spending account, 401(k), employee stock grants, employee stock purchase plan, paid time off and up to 12 paid holidays - which total about 4 weeks for new full-time employees and about 2.5 weeks for new part-time employees annually - paid parental and family leave, family building benefits, back-up care, enhanced family support, childcare subsidy, tuition assistance, college coaching, short- and long-term disability, voluntary AD&D coverage, voluntary accident coverage, voluntary life insurance, voluntary disability insurance, and voluntary long-term care insurance.
